Save the Duck Dony
"The Dony boys' jacket from Save the Duck is the perfect choice for cold days. This mini-me version of a popular adult classic not only offers stylish comfort, but also excellent thermal insulation thanks to its animal-free padding. The quilted hood and elasticated cuffs ensure that the cold wind stays outside, while the side pockets offer additional comfort and functionality. A particular highlight is the striking orange zipper and stylish logopatch, which give the jacket a modern and youthful look. This padded jacket is specially designed for boys and combines optimum protection with a fashionable design."

How to measure
- 1. Height:Stand up straight with your feet and back against a wall. Place a flat object (e.g. book) on your head and hold it horizontally against the wall. Now you can measure from the bottom edge of the object to the floor.
